About the project
Challenge
To accelerate the green transition, the energy system must be flexible and capable of interacting with other sectors, such as district heating.
By connecting multiple parts of the energy system (known as sector coupling), the combined system can make the most of available electricity when it is abundant.
Solution
The aim of this subproject is to develop an advanced artificial intelligence-based model that can assist the industry and district heating companies in enabling sector coupling with the electricity grid through predictions of energy consumption in the short, medium, and long term.
The outcome of the project will be a pilot model that can be applied to various levels and types of sector coupling in the energy system.
The target audience for the result includes utility companies in both the electricity and district heating networks, as well as relevant partners in the industry. EWII and TREFOR are providing data and infrastructure for the project, but they are not financial partners.
